Over 40 artists affected by the Eaton and Palisades Fires share their stories of loss and resilience through this powerful exhibition, where 100% of proceeds go directly to the artists rebuilding their practices.
In the wake of LA’s devastating wildfires, hundreds of artists lost more than just their homes and studios—they lost lifetimes of work, memories, and irreplaceable creative legacies.
OUT OF THE ASHES features new and old work, some made while the fires were raging or directly in the aftermath. Personal reflections on what has been lost and first-hand accounts from each artist will accompany their work.
